This was my first dive into the world of Corsair headsets and I have to admit, they've done one hell of a job with the Void Elite. So I'll start off by saying I haven't experienced any headset size related issues as others seem to. However I did notice the bottom of the ear-cups don't clamp to the head with the same force as the rest of the cups, which may be why some people may be experiencing a gap at the bottom.The Corsair Void series really sets it self apart from any other headset due to the unique design, which I have found to be very comfortable over long periods. The lack of faux leather ear-cups is a welcome relief as they have a tendency to ware out and slowly disintegrate. Instead being replaced by a very comfortable and breathable fabric. The banding (Despite appearances) is extremely comfortable and whilst it may not look high quality, it certainly feels it.So, the headset it great and comfortable. But what about the audio? I'll start with the good. The 2.0 stereo sounds better than anny other 2.0 headset within it's price range and I would definitely say I have heard worse from headsets that cost considerably more. The Corsair iCue software is okay, not great. But there is enough to be getting on with and tweak to suit most people.Now, the bad. The 7.1 hasn't had the love that the rest of the headset has, frankly when you turn on 7.1 it just sounds as if you are in a large empty room where every sounds echoes. Not bad for the price but I was fairly disappointed as the 7.1 seems to be a big selling point for the headset but is fairly lacking in comparison to the rest of the experience.HOWEVER. In my opinion the true selling point of this headset should be the mic! I could not believe the audio quality this mic is capable of! I have owned a lot of headsets in my time as well as independent mics but they pale in comparison to the bag for your buck value of the Corsair Void Elite mic, it is unbelievably clear. I have been in Discord chats with 10 people and they have all commented about the audio quality of my voice and enquiring where I got my microphone. Just make sure you use the little mic filter that comes with it!Conclusion. The Corsair Void Elite is an incredible headset. True the 7.1 is not very good, but let's be real. If you really want a decent 7.1 headset you'll be expecting to spend more than this headset costs, and it does the job well enough for the price. This headset gets 5 stars from me, not only for having great sounding 2.0. But for being the first headset I have ever used or heard to have a completely clear and high quality mic.
